Adrian Luca (b. 1964) was active in five contrasting areas during the 1990s:
- Co-leading the ensemble Persistence of Vision (with Philip South) which focused on Luca's compositions. This ensemble put out a CD entitled Deconstructing the Wheel.
- Conventional fully notated scores for solo instruments and ensembles.
- Electronic works which were sometimes accompanied by computer animation and video art, such as Transomdental Fenestration commissioned by the Electra String Quartet in 1994.
- Multimedia works where computer animation and video art was projected on a screen and live performers interacted with the score on tape, such as Pericarditis commissioned by AustraLYSIS in 1996.
- Lecturing at various Universities and TAFE colleges in music technology, jazz fundamentals, music theory, keyboard and composition.
In 2000 Luca decided to temporarily retire from the creative arts and has since been working as a computer systems engineer.
